A presidential election was held in the Dominican Republic on 16 May 2008.
A poll from late October 2007 gave the incumbent Leonel Fernández of the centre-right Dominican Liberation Party 42%, construction tycoon Miguel Vargas Maldonado of the centre-left Dominican Revolutionary Party 30% and Amable Aristy Castro of the populist Social Christian Reformist Party 17%.[citation needed] [1]
A poll from mid-November 2007 saw Fernández at 40.1%, Vargas Maldonado at 30.5%, Aristy Castro at 17.2%, Eduardo Estrella of the Fourth Way at 1.5% and Pedro Candelier of the Popular Alliance Party at 1.1%.[2]
The latest polls gave the incumbent Fernández 54% of the votes, Vargas 36% and Aristy 9% as of late April 2008.[3]
On 17 May, preliminary results from the Central Electoral Commission, based on 91% of precincts, showed that Fernández was reelected with 54% of the vote, while Vargas had 40% and Aristy 5%. Fernández declared victory, while Vargas conceded defeat; the Organization of American States congratulated Fernández.[4]
The result ended in a victory for the Dominican Liberation Party and its candidate, Dr. Leonel Fernández.
Summary of the 16 May 2008 Dominican Republic presidential election results Candidates – Parties Votes % Leonel Fernández – Dominican Liberation Party and allies (Partido de la Liberación Dominicana y aliados) 2,199,734 53.83 Miguel Vargas – Dominican Revolutionary Party and allies (Partido Revolucionario Dominicano y aliados) 1,654,066 40.48 Amable Aristy Castro – Social Christian Reformist Party (Partido Reformista Social Cristiano) 187,645 4.59 Eduardo Estrella – Revolutionary Social Democratic Party and allies (Partido Revolucionario Social Demócrata y aliados) 19,309 0.47 Guillermo Moreno – Movement for Independence, Unity and Change (Movimiento Independencia, Unidad y Cambio) 18,136 0.44 Pedro de Jesús Candelier – Popular Alliance Party (Partido Alianza Popular) 6,118 0.15 Trajano Santana – Independent Revolutionary Party (Partido Revolucionario Independiente) 1,533 0.04 Total (turnout 70.67 %) 4,086,541 100.00% Source: Junta Central Electoral References
